Many senior citizens survive on fixed incomes and limited budget is mostly the first consideration if you want to purchase cellphones for them. These elderly individuals use their phones in a limited way compared to the young people. Therefore, a smartphone designed specifically for users who use a large amount of data will be extremely expensive for the seniors. These people require simple devices that allow them to communicate with their loved ones. Since the seniors uses their phones in a restricted manner, a pay as you go program will be great for them.

Many mobile devices exist in three distinct styles: a traditional cellphone with a numeric keypad, smartphones containing virtual keyboards, and sophisticated devices with QWERTY keyboards. Physical and mental abilities of your senior relative will determine the type of device you should purchase for him or her. In case the senior has limited physical and mental capacity, a touch screen device is not a perfect choice.

Cellphones with voice commands are crucially significant for people who find it hard to navigate menus, see as well as dial numbers. Such individuals can afford a sigh of relief since there are many phones that offer voice dialing and tend to state the mobile number to confirm that they registered your request appropriately. These phones should contain large, simple-to read fonts, noticeable keys, and easy access to main features including calling and voicemail. Those with speakerphone features are perfect for elders who might have problem of hearing through tiny speakers available on handheld devices.

Nowadays, cellphones that targets elders have a one-touch SOS key, which address their unique needs. The features transform the device of your senior relative into a reliable security device. In case of an emergence, the elderly can simply click on the key and get the necessary assistance. Other devices leverage this security aspect to call a pre-set mobile number that might be yours.

Many elderly individuals have tight budgets and do not have extra cash to spend on a large monthly phone bill. Therefore, contact devices are perfect choice for seniors who want to pay their expenses on minutes, data, and texts only. With contact devices, there are no contract plans that lock elders into services they do not like.

While simple cellphones would be perfect for many elders, disabled ones will require premium phones. Sophisticated smartphones with multiple accessibility features allow users to navigate the menu with ease. Single-touch voice help is beneficial for old people with poor night vision.

Although all these qualities undoubtedly make a device a perfect fit for elders, remember a cellphone is a personalized choice. Some users love to utilize mobile phones for numerous aspects of life and others utilize them just for communication purpose. These personal preferences will define what type of cellphone would be a great device for an elderly person.
